我在這裏有一個使用代碼背後的vb.net項目。 基本上我有一個page.aspx.vb代碼文件,幾千行代碼。我想把所有的潛艇和功能都拿出來,讓它更「易於管理」 - 但我不知道如何從單獨的代碼文件中調用潛艇。vb.net後面的代碼 - 在另一個代碼文件中使用subs和函數
任何人都可以爲我指出正確的方向嗎?
謝謝。 DS
我在這裏有一個使用代碼背後的vb.net項目。 基本上我有一個page.aspx.vb代碼文件,幾千行代碼。我想把所有的潛艇和功能都拿出來,讓它更「易於管理」 - 但我不知道如何從單獨的代碼文件中調用潛艇。vb.net後面的代碼 - 在另一個代碼文件中使用subs和函數
任何人都可以爲我指出正確的方向嗎?
謝謝。 DS
在新項目中只需添加從舊的項目.dll
文件作爲參考和,那麼你可以使用這些潛艇(他們必須公開)。
你可以找到更多有關引用HERE
在VB.Net
,你可以爲了使潛艇和功能從
Modules in `VB.Net` are similar to `static classes` in `c#`
感謝您的答覆都在你的代碼訪問使用
modules
...這不是一個新項目。這是同一個項目,但只是一個不同的文件。所以我會有一個page.aspx.vb,我希望它使用functions.vb – dstewart101@ dstewart101在這種情況下只是使該類公開,你可以使用它。此外,您可以嘗試創建一個新實例'OldClass = New OldClass' – Hoh
完美!謝謝! – dstewart101